Category: SEO

Web Development Tools for Better Websites

A business’s website can make or break its success. It must be easy to navigate, look fresh, and amplify performance.Web Development

Web developers need a variety of skills to create an attractive site. They need to be proficient with coding languages like HTML and CSS, but they also need to understand user needs. For professional help, contact the experts at Rank Boss.

HTML is a markup language that facilitates the creation of web pages. It uses tags and attributes to create the structure of a document. The browser then interprets the document and renders it so that internet users can see it. The p> tag, for example, defines the start and end of paragraph text in an HTML file.

HTML can be used alone or in combination with other languages such as CSS and JavaScript to add dynamic features to a web page. It supports various media types and is relatively easy to learn and use. It is also lightweight and fast to download. However, it lacks security features and is not as flexible as other web development tools.

Using HTML alone can result in web pages that are not responsive to users’ devices. To avoid this, developers can use other scripting languages, such as JavaScript, to design a site that is more responsive to different devices. JavaScript can be used to display videos, full-screen a video, and add other features that make a web page more interactive.

In addition to the basic elements of HTML, it includes a number of meta elements that provide extra information about a web page to web browsers. For example, a meta charset=”utf-8″> tag tells web browsers that a webpage is written in the UTF-8 character set. This allows web browsers to display text in other languages, such as Chinese. Meta elements are also useful for recording the author of a document or indicating its date and time of creation.

CSS

CSS is one of the most important tools for web developers, and mastering it can help you build better websites. It is used to style the appearance of a document written in HTML, and it also allows you to add more dynamic features like animations. In addition, it offers a wide range of flexibility and reusability.

CSS stands for Cascading Style Sheets and is a styling language that provides the look and feel of a website. It’s a system of rules that dictate how a document is displayed, including layout, font size and style, spacing, and colors. It can be combined with other markup languages, such as HTML, to modify the structure of a document.

In addition to being a styling language, CSS is also a presentational language that enables you to display content on different mediums, including mobile devices and printers. It can also be used to add decorative features, such as animations, and split content into columns.

It’s also a versatile tool for displaying tabular data, such as financial reports fetched from a database management system. To do this, you must first construct an HTML table and then apply the appropriate formatting with CSS.

Ultimately, learning to use CSS will give you the skills you need for any web development project. However, you should be aware that it’s still a work in progress. The W3C is constantly working on new functions and enhancing existing ones.

Having an understanding of how CSS works can help you design a website that meets all your requirements. It can save you time and effort and also increase the speed at which your site loads. However, it’s important to test your code across multiple browsers and devices to ensure a consistent user experience.

JavaScript

JavaScript is a programming language that allows developers to make websites more interactive and intuitive for users. Developed in 1995, it is an open-source scripting language that can be embedded right into the HTML document and run automatically as the page loads. It’s also compatible with almost all operating systems and web browsers. It’s important to learn this language if you want to become a full-stack web developer.

JS is one of the most popular languages for front-end web development. It’s used by tech giants such as Google, Facebook, Amazon, and Twitter to add animations, search bars, 2D and 3D graphics, audio and video, chat widgets, and real-time content updates to pages. It’s also the foundation of many web applications and games.

The language is unique in that it’s mostly used on the client side (the user-facing side) rather than on the server side. This is unlike other major languages, which are mainly used on the server side. As a result, it’s easier for developers to write and maintain code for the front end of a website with JavaScript than with other programming languages.

Although it was not designed to be a general-purpose programming language, JavaScript has evolved into an indispensable tool for web development. It has a built-in debugger and supports numerous text editors with syntax highlighting. It’s also compatible with static program analysis tools such as ESLint and JSLint, which scan JavaScript code for compliance with a set of standards and guidelines.

Another advantage of JavaScript is its speed. Its single-threaded nature means that only one piece of code is executed at a time, and it will block anything else from being processed until it’s completed. This makes it fast and scalable, and it can also run on a low-end device with limited memory.

CMS

CMS is a software application that handles the basic infrastructure of building websites so that users can focus on front-end areas such as customizing website design and content. There are several types of CMS, including open-source and cloud-based. Open-source CMS are created and maintained by a community of developers, while cloud-based CMS are pre-built systems that can be easily accessed without downloading hardware or software.

CMS can be used to build professional, scalable websites at a lower cost than traditional web development. They allow non-technical users to make changes without requiring knowledge of HTML and CSS (programming languages). A powerful CMS can help marketers create omnichannel experiences and drive business growth.

When choosing a CMS, consider your company’s goals and any specific needs you have. For example, if you want to increase blog readership or online sales, your CMS should support these efforts by providing tools for customization and localization. You should also choose a CMS that is compatible with your existing marketing systems and has adequate support.

While there are many different CMS solutions on the market, they all offer similar core functionality. The key is to find one that fits your needs and budget. Whether you need a simple, user-friendly interface or complex functionality, there is a CMS that will fit your requirements.

A CMS is an essential tool for businesses of all sizes, from startups to enterprise companies. In addition to lowering the cost of content creation, a CMS can help you deliver personalized and engaging digital experiences for your consumers. This allows you to build a strong brand image that can help drive revenue. A CMS can also provide valuable insights into the behavior of your customers and optimize your content to improve conversion rates.

Tools

The best web development tools help reduce the complexity of front-end and back-end development workflows. They also offer built-in automation and security features that improve performance. Many developers use a variety of different tools for different tasks. Some may even prefer one over another based on their personal preferences and project scale. Choosing the right software can make all the difference in a project’s success and efficiency.

While most people think of coding as the primary task of a web developer, this isn’t entirely true. Creating web pages and apps requires a broader set of skills, including visual design and user experience. This is why the best web development tools have a wide range of features that help designers create eye-catching websites and apps.

Some of these tools include web inspectors, debugging and profiling tools, and more. Web inspectors allow you to see the code being executed on a page. This is useful for troubleshooting errors and identifying bottlenecks. They can also enable you to view the memory usage of a website. Moreover, web inspectors can provide you with a detailed analysis of a site’s security settings.

Other web development tools include Adobe XD, a vector-based software tool for creating prototypes and designs without any coding knowledge. This design tool comes with a drag-and-drop interface and supports multiple languages, including HTML, CSS, and JavaScript. Its intuitive interface makes it easy to learn and use, and it has a low learning curve for new users. This tool is also capable of rendering high-fidelity mock-ups and allows you to collaborate with your team. It also offers a library of components that can be updated universally, so you can make changes quickly and easily.